Shot in just 13 days, Blue Film is the product of a young, fiercely independent team. The cast is anchored by two powerhouse performances: Reed Birney (a Tony winner known for The Humans and Succession ) brings a chilling, soft-spoken complexity to the pedophile Hank, while Kieron Moore (Netflix’s Boots ) shatters expectations as the fragile camboy. Produced by Mark Duplass and rooted in Tuttle’s own experiences as a gay man navigating his sexuality, the film felt "true" to the director because the dynamic it depicts—young queer men connecting with older figures—is, as he notes, a "very common dynamic".

Early stag films were frequently shot on 8mm or 16mm reels. They lacked professional lighting or high-end production values, giving them a distinct "homemade" or documentary-like feel.
Early filmmakers manually dyed film strips, creating rich monochromatic blue or sepia tones.
